Therapeutic Approaches That Translate Well to Online Care
Brittnie Morgan draws from approaches that help clients feel understood while also building practical next steps. Client-Centered Therapy focuses on creating a supportive space where clients can explore emotions, values, and concerns at their own pace, which can be especially helpful for stress, self-esteem, and relationship challenges.
She also uses Narrative Therapy, which invites clients to examine the stories they carry about themselves and their experiences and to reshape those stories in ways that feel more empowering. This can be useful when someone is processing life transitions, grief, or patterns connected to anxiety or depression. When appropriate, she incorporates Solution-Focused Therapy to highlight strengths, identify what is already working, and set clear, realistic goals for change.
